Listed below is an otherwise “like new” CCK little rhino that is 180 mm on the spine and over 80 mm on the blade height that arrived to my home in Tennessee from the Hong Kong Post. My Parents took a trip to Hong Kong for vacation and I had them pick up a few knives including the “Li’l Rhino Cleaver” sold on CCK. Knife arrived dull but sharpened quite nicely on a Chosera Naniwa 1k and 3k grit stone (I learned how to sharpen a little from Zach Peters at Tokushu as I currently live in Chattanooga TN). Let me preface I am an amateur but he kindly spent some time to show me a few tricks to get a burr but otherwise I am not his employee, just a guy who buys knives from the store a lot. I got this knife because some folks from reddit seem to like using this it. I have a lot of knives and like to use specific knives that excel at specific purposes, so this knife does not fit my collection. I feel this knife would be best for someone who wants a knife for a conversational piece (literally makes me think of the knife from Final Fantasy’s Tonberry), someone who likes rock chopping, or someone who wants a do it all knife? Push cutting was fun with this blade and peeling off skins of butternut squash.
